استفادهٔ مایکروسافت از نرم‌افزار اپن‌سورس Git برای توسعهٔ ویندوز!‍

استفادهٔ مایکروسافت از نرم‌افزار اپن‌سورس Git برای توسعهٔ ویندوز!‍

Git سیستم ورژن کنترلی است که توسط خالق کِرنِل لینوکس، Linus Benedict Torvalds، به دنیا عرضه شد و جالب است بدانیم که مایکروسافت تقریباً تمامی دولوپر‌های ویندوزش را به استفاده از Git ترغیب کرده است و جالب‌تر اینکه که این غول نرم‌افزاری دنیا دارندهٔ بزرگترین ریپازیتوری روی گیت می‌باشد به‌ طوری‌ که این رپو بیش از 300 گیگابایت حجم داشته و بیش از ۳/۵ میلیون خط کد را شامل می‌شود!

در واقع می‌توان گفت که مایکروسافت به‌ دلیل گستردگی استفاده از گیت و همچینین قابلیت ساختن برنچ‌های متفاوت، تصمیم به‌ استفاده از گیت گرفته است اما لازم به‌ ذکر است با توجه به اینکه گیت توان مدیریت پروژه‌های خیلی بزرگ را نداشت و دچار مشکل می‌شد، از همین روی مایکروسافت فایل‌سیستم GVFS را برای مدیریت بهتر کد‌هایش تحت‌ لیسانس MIT عرضه کرد (جدای از توسعهٔ GVFS، مایکروسافت در توسعه و بهبود الگوریتم‌های گیت و همچنین ساخت سرور پروکسی گیت برای راحتی بیشتر تیم‌های ریموت نیز اقداماتی انجام داده است.)

آیا لینوس توروالدز برندهٔ جنگ ویندوز/لینوکس است؟
پیش از این، لینوس توروالدز گفته بود بیست و پنج سال بعدی زندگیم را به جنگ با مایکروسافت خواهم گذراند! اما به‌ نظر می‌رسد که موفقیت‌های وی در مبارزه با مایکروسافت فراتر از دسکتاپ رفته به‌ طوری‌ که وی گفته است:

حتی اگه مایکروسافت برای لینوکس اپلیکیشنی بنویسه،‌ این یعنی که من برندهٔ بازی‌ام!

حال نوبت به نظرات شما می‌رسد. از دید شما آیا سیاست‌های جدید مایکروسافت نشانهٔ ضعف یا چیز دیگری است؟ نظرات و دیدگاه‌های خود را در این رابطه با سایر کاربران سکان آکادمی به اشتراک بگذارید.

از بهترین نوشته‌های کاربران سکان آکادمی در سکان پلاس


online-support-icon